Dinner with kids at a Yuseong, Daejeon steak restaurant: Seoreojeong Munji Branch

In short

Seoreojeong Munji Branch is a budget-friendly steak restaurant in Yuseong, Daejeon, near Munji-dong's Hyoseong Harrington complex. Visiting for dinner with a child, the writer shared a chuck flap steak set and a tomato hangover pasta ordered mild without chili, using the hot plate's residual heat to cook the meat further to a kid-friendly doneness. For a family dinner that isn't too spicy or heavy, Seoreojeong Munji Branch is a solid pick.

How to enjoy the juicy chuck flap steak basic set

The restaurant's signature chuck flap steak basic set arrives on a heated cast-iron plate, sizzling with thick, fresh cuts of meat that look absolutely delicious. Thanks to the tender texture that's typical of the chuck flap cut, it was easy to chew and swallow — great even for kids who usually spit out anything the slightest bit tough. Crisp outside, moist inside, it hit my nose with the same savory meaty aroma as a well-grilled pork belly steak. Paired with the accompanying sauce and wasabi, you can enjoy every last bite without feeling greasy at all.

Ordering the tomato hangover pasta mild to share with a kid

Since eating only meat can get a bit heavy, we also picked the spicy-tangy tomato hangover pasta, which normally comes with Vietnamese chili and is fairly fiery. To share it with my kid, I politely asked the staff to leave out the chili entirely and make it as mild as possible when ordering. With the spice toned down, the tangy-sweet umami of the tomato sauce really came through, and it was perfect for scooping up sauce and noodles together after a bite of the rich pork-belly-like steak. If your child is sensitive to spice, switching to the basil tomato pasta is also a safe and good alternative.

The trick to cooking meat further on the hot plate's residual heat

Since the plate holds heat for quite a while, rolling around any still-pink meat on the residual heat a bit longer gets it to just the right doneness for a kid. Cut into small pieces and served over rice, the chuck flap steak came out just as tender and moist inside as a thick pork belly steak, and my kid finished a whole bowl of rice in no time. The combination of meat and pasta satisfied the whole family's tastes without a gap.
